Quantic PMI Model LNA-10R7G12R75G-12-1R0-5-15-292FF is a Low Noise Amplifier operating over the 10.7 to 12.75 GHz frequency range that provides a minimum gain of 12 dB while maintaining a maximum gain flatness of 0.5 dB peak to peak. The noise figure is 70 °K (0.94 dB) maximum and offers a minimum OP1 dB of 5 dBm. The amplifier operates on 8 to +15 V and the current draw is 15 mA maximum. Package size is 0.64" x 0.57" x 0.31" and is outfitted 2.92mm female connectors.
